Transaction 39f3438731f6d5bbfb62b01f8bcfb2ffe4b6ecf4961abdd18a7ae092d53c6eca
1 Input
1 Output
-
39f3438731f6d5bbfb62b01f8bcfb2ffe4b6ecf4961abdd18a7ae092d53c6eca:0
- value
- 516414
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c99df64088ad619b54d33321aa17063dd89ae904 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KP43wnuaWpBXWvxLCgyny81XFL1s3ubcc